Tech Lead/Senior Full Stack (Java/Angular)

maart 6, 2025 Tuur Simberghe

Our client is looking for a Tech Lead – FullStack Developer. 

Responsibilities:

  • Draft the technical design in collaboration with the architect.
  • Support and coach junior and medior developers on a day-to-day basis.
  • Develop software that meets clients' functional and technical expectations, including coordination.
  • Design and develop technical solutions based on functional requirements, adhering to quality, security, and legal guidelines and standards.
  • Ensure quality through unit/integration tests, documentation, Sonar compliance, OWASP checks, etc.
  • Contribute to the development of the Service Oriented Architecture (SOA).
  • Continuously improve development processes.
  • Develop efficient and user-friendly products.

Technical Skills:

  • Backend Technology: Java (11+), Spring ecosystem, Maven, JPA, SQL Server.
  • Frontend Technology: REST, HTML, (S)CSS, JavaScript ES6/ES7, Angular + patterns (Smart/Dumb Components, Redux, …).
  • Additional Experience: Docker/Kubernetes, CI/CD, GCP, TKGI (considered a plus).

Work Environment:

  • Agile environment (scrum team).
  • Familiarity with event-driven architecture principles.
  • Fluent in Dutch OR French (active knowledge of one of the national languages is a must) and IT-linked English.
  • Pragmatic, detail-oriented, and attentive to clean coding.
  • Creative and willing to share new ideas.
  • Proactive, autonomous, flexible, and a real team player.

Capabilities:

  • Create high-quality Java applications (Java 11+).
  • Design REST API services.
  • Efficiently use the Spring ecosystem (Spring Boot, …).
  • Read and write efficient SQL.
  • Coach colleague developers.
  • Document code to ease maintenance.
  • Write and perform unit tests to detect bugs and prepare future releases.
  • Contribute to the development of the Service Oriented Architecture (SOA).
  • Continuously improve development processes.
  • Improve user experience with a “Single Page App”.
  • Reuse and share code with other applications to standardize 'look and feel' and facilitate technological upgrades.

Location:

  • 1000 Brussels & Homeworking: 40% in the office on Monday (fixed day), Wednesday or Friday + 60% homeworking.

 

Job specifications

ID: 9573

Duration: 31/12/2025

Location: Brussels

Type: Freelance

Viktor Feyt

IT Recruitment Consultant
This position is no longer accepting applications.